Output d698f6d4e0908cf2eae40b2149b97f99fed2cfdcbc5bd7bce5212b0814ddb85e:1

value
38104800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f952af08e0ba7f915275b9cda779194688599d1a OP_EQUAL
address
3QRKEGwsq3UYNYzkGUhE8vvV8gxemHjmBa
transaction
d698f6d4e0908cf2eae40b2149b97f99fed2cfdcbc5bd7bce5212b0814ddb85e
confirmations
380584
spent
true